Motion by the counsel assigned to prosecute an appeal from a judgment of the County Court, Westchester County, rendered April 25, 2006, to be relieved on the ground that he has filed a brief in accordance with Anders v California (386 US 738).

Upon the papers filed in support of the motion and the papers filed in opposition thereto, it is

ORDERED that the motion is denied as unnecessary as assigned counsel has sought to be relieved in conjunction with his filing of the appellant's brief in accordance with Anders v California (386 US 738).
